Downtown & Brickell Hotels with Transfer options to and from Port Miami


For those seeking accommodations close to the port, the Downtown Miami and Brickell areas are ideal. These neighborhoods provide easy access to dining, shopping, and entertainment options, ensuring a convenient and enjoyable stay.

Hotels Near Miami Airport with Transportation


For travelers who prefer to stay near the airport, several hotels offer convenient transportation options to the port.



Super close to the airport with a free shuttle between the airport and the hotel, this is an easy option. They don’t have their own transportation to the port but do work with a third party that charges around $15 per person to and from the port.



One of the most popular airport hotels, Blue Lagoon offers the best of both worlds—convenience to the airport and cruise port. The hotel offers multiple departure times to the port throughout the morning through a third party, with the cost being very reasonable at $10 per person. It’s strongly recommended to get on the shuttle list when you check in.
